The Battle of Gettysburg occurred after the Battle of Chancellorsville. Gettysburg, which took place from July 1-3, 1863, in Adams County, Pennsylvania, was a significant engagement during the American Civil War. This battle was commanded by Confederate General Robert E. Lee and is known for being the costliest battle fought on North American soil. It is also marked as the turning point in the war, as the Confederate forces suffered substantial losses and henceforth lost momentum against the Union forces.
